Shirley J. Williams

 

Shirley J. Williams, age 88, of Delaware, formerly of Marysville and Worthington, died Thursday, September 5, 2024, at her home surrounded by her loving family.

An active, fun and beautiful woman full of energy, Shirley loved to play tennis, ski, sew, read books and garden. Shirley enjoyed living independently her last few years in her condo near many of her family members in Delaware, Ohio, and spending time with friends. Shirley was married over 65 years to her late husband and entrepreneur/businessman Marvin Williams and lived much of her life in Marysville before moving to Worthington Hills, Ohio.
